AI Contract Overview
The contract requires specialized packaging and marking services for a high-value military component, adhering strictly to military standards for durability, safety, and traceability. All packaging materials must comply with MIL-DTL-117 specifications, ensuring protection against environmental stress and physical damage during transit and storage. Labeling must conform to MIL-STD-129 requirements, including barcoding, serialized identifiers, and standardized format for unit, quantity, and destination data. Hazardous material warnings must be clearly displayed in accordance with applicable military and transportation regulations to ensure safe handling by personnel and logistics teams. The service is issued as a subcontract under the Defense Logistics Agency, part of the Department of Defense, with the NAICS code 493190 indicating it pertains to other transportation and warehousing support activities. The contract is open for bidding with no specific set-aside designation, and performance is expected to meet the stringent quality and compliance thresholds necessary for defense supply chain operations. All work must be completed to exacting specifications to support secure, compliant, and efficient military logistics, with no deviations permitted in material selection, labeling, or hazard communication.
